The Project would house approximately 69 residents through the creation of approximately 50 live-in units composing of a mixture of studio, one-bedroom, and two-bedroom units, and include on-site parking for approximately 73 stalls. The Project would create functional and community spaces to be used by the residents and for classroom purposes, job creation, and community engagement. The Project would include a greenhouse, garden space, orchard, walking trails, and shelters/pens for livestock to provide practical opportunities for resident enrichment and education. The Project would foster social interaction and community development and events. Construction of the Project would be focused on the western third of the property, leaving the other two thirds undeveloped. Wetland and streamside habitat areas near the Project would be created and enhanced.
